Engineered Wood Installation in Sacramento, CA
Engineered wood installation services involve the precise placement and securing of engineered wood flooring, panels, or other structural components designed for durability and stability. This service is commonly requested for residential projects such as upgrading living room floors, creating custom staircases, or installing decorative wall panels. Homeowners typically want to understand the types of engineered wood available, the surface preparation required, and how the installation process can enhance the appearance and functionality of their property.
Property owners considering engineered wood installation often inquire about the suitability of different wood products for their specific spaces, the expected lifespan of the materials, and any preparation needed beforehand. It’s important to assess the condition of existing subfloors or surfaces, determine the best installation method-such as floating, glue-down, or nail-down-and understand the maintenance considerations to ensure long-lasting results. Proper installation helps maximize the aesthetic appeal and structural integrity of engineered wood features within a home.

Engineered Wood Installation Questions
What is engineered wood installation? Engineered wood installation involves fitting manufactured wood flooring or panels to enhance the appearance and durability of interior spaces.
What types of projects typically require engineered wood installation? This service is often used for flooring, wall coverings, and custom wood features in residential and commercial properties.
What should property owners know about the installation process? Proper preparation of the subfloor and precise measurements are essential for a smooth and long-lasting installation.
Can engineered wood be installed over existing flooring? Yes, in many cases, engineered wood can be installed over existing floors, reducing the need for removal and minimizing disruption.
